Reference point in library blocks not mentioned in manual

The manual doesn't say anything about the reference point of a user created library object. I just happened to notice that the origin (0,0) will be automatically used as a reference point, which is fine. You could add this info into the manual though.

Ok. But it seems that you can't create a polyline from a polyline and a segment. The polyline has to be exploded first. But you can then select all segments and combine them into a polyline with one click. Visual feedback would be nice though.
